...lling and fluid accumulation in the retina. Glitazones are a newer class of diabetes drugs that includes medicines such as pioglitazone (Actos) and rosiglitazone (Avandia). The U.S. study of 996 DME patients found that those who took glitazones were 2.6 times more likely to develop DME than those who didn't ...Diabetes drug class linked to vision-threatening complication
...heart failure or other diseases can worsen DME. Most of the glitazone users in the study were taking pioglitazone (Actos). Other studies have linked rosiglitazone (Avandia)the only other approved glitazone drugto a possible increase in the risk of myocardial infarction. ...of drugs used to control blood sugar -- are used by as many as 4 million Americans. The study examined the effects of pioglitazone (Actos(R)) and rosiglitazone (Avandia(R)), the two drugs that make up the TZD class, and found that both medications equally increase the risk of bone fracture.
